# CLI Commands Reference
|
|
|
|
This page covers the **terminal commands** you run from your shell.
|
|
|
|
For in-chat slash commands, see [Slash Commands Reference](./slash-commands.md).
|
|
|
|
## Global entrypoint
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es [global-options] <command> [subcommand/options]
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
### Global options
|
|
|
|
| Option | Description |
|
|
|--------|-------------|
|
|
| `--version`, `-V` | Show version and exit. |
|
|
| `--resume <session>`, `-r <session>` | Resume a previous session by ID or title. |
|
|
| `--continue [name]`, `-c [name]` | Resume the most recent session, or the most recent session matching a title. |
|
|
| `--worktree`, `-w` | Start in an isolated git worktree for parallel-agent workflows. |
|
|
| `--yolo` | Bypass dangerous-command approval prompts. |
|
|
| `--pass-session-id` | Include the session ID in the agent's system prompt. |
|
|
|
|
## Top-level commands
|
|
|
|
| Command | Purpose |
|
|
|---------|---------|
|
|
| `hermes chat` | Interactive or one-shot chat with the agent. |
|
|
| `hermes model` | Interactively choose the default provider and model. |
|
|
| `hermes gateway` | Run or manage the messaging gateway service. |
|
|
| `hermes setup` | Interactive setup wizard for all or part of the configuration. |
|
|
| `hermes whatsapp` | Configure and pair the WhatsApp bridge. |
|
|
| `hermes login` / `logout` | Authenticate with OAuth-backed providers. |
|
|
| `hermes status` | Show agent, auth, and platform status. |
|
|
| `hermes cron` | Inspect and tick the cron scheduler. |
|
|
| `hermes webhook` | Manage dynamic webhook subscriptions for event-driven activation. |
|
|
| `hermes doctor` | Diagnose config and dependency issues. |
|
|
| `hermes config` | Show, edit, migrate, and query configuration files. |
|
|
| `hermes pairing` | Approve or revoke messaging pairing codes. |
|
|
| `hermes skills` | Browse, install, publish, audit, and configure skills. |
|
|
| `hermes honcho` | Manage Honcho cross-session memory integration. |
|
|
| `hermes acp` | Run Hermes as an ACP server for editor integration. |
|
|
| `hermes tools` | Configure enabled tools per platform. |
|
|
| `hermes sessions` | Browse, export, prune, rename, and delete sessions. |
|
|
| `hermes insights` | Show token/cost/activity analytics. |
|
|
| `hermes claw` | OpenClaw migration helpers. |
|
|
| `hermes version` | Show version information. |
|
|
| `hermes update` | Pull latest code and reinstall dependencies. |
|
|
| `hermes uninstall` | Remove Hermes from the system. |
|
|
|
|
## `hermes chat`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es chat [options]
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Common options:
|
|
|
|
| Option | Description |
|
|
|--------|-------------|
|
|
| `-q`, `--query "..."` | One-shot, non-interactive prompt. |
|
|
| `-m`, `--model <model>` | Override the model for this run. |
|
|
| `-t`, `--toolsets <csv>` | Enable a comma-separated set of toolsets. |
|
|
| `--provider <provider>` | Force a provider: `auto`, `openrouter`, `nous`, `openai-codex`, `copilot`, `copilot-acp`, `anthropic`, `huggingface`, `alibaba`, `zai`, `kimi-coding`, `minimax`, `minimax-cn`, `kilocode`. |
|
|
| `-s`, `--skills <name>` | Preload one or more skills for the session (can be repeated or comma-separated). |
|
|
| `-v`, `--verbose` | Verbose output. |
|
|
| `-Q`, `--quiet` | Programmatic mode: suppress banner/spinner/tool previews. |
|
|
| `--resume <session>` / `--continue [name]` | Resume a session directly from `chat`. |
|
|
| `--worktree` | Create an isolated git worktree for this run. |
|
|
| `--checkpoints` | Enable filesystem checkpoints before destructive file changes. |
|
|
| `--yolo` | Skip approval prompts. |
|
|
| `--pass-session-id` | Pass the session ID into the system prompt. |
|
|
|
|
Examples:
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es
|
|
hermes chat -q "Summarize the latest PRs"
|
|
hermes chat --provider openrouter --model anthropic/claude-sonnet-4.6
|
|
hermes chat --toolsets web,terminal,skills
|
|
hermes chat --quiet -q "Return only JSON"
|
|
hermes chat --worktree -q "Review this repo and open a PR"
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
## `hermes model`
|
|
|
|
Interactive provider + model selector.
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es model
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Use this when you want to:
|
|
- switch default providers
|
|
- log into OAuth-backed providers during model selection
|
|
- pick from provider-specific model lists
|
|
- configure a custom/self-hosted endpoint
|
|
- save the new default into config
|
|
|
|
### `/model` slash command (mid-session)
|
|
|
|
Switch models without leaving a session:
|
|
|
|
```
|
|
/model # Show current model and available options
|
|
/model claude-sonnet-4 # Switch model (auto-detects provider)
|
|
/model zai:glm-5 # Switch provider and model
|
|
/model custom:qwen-2.5 # Use model on your custom endpoint
|
|
/model custom # Auto-detect model from custom endpoint
|
|
/model custom:local:qwen-2.5 # Use a named custom provider
|
|
/model openrouter:anthropic/claude-sonnet-4 # Switch back to cloud
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Provider and base URL changes are persisted to `config.yaml` automatically. When switching away from a custom endpoint, the stale base URL is cleared to prevent it leaking into other providers.

## `hermes gateway`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es gateway <subcommand>
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Subcommands:
|
|
|
|
| Subcommand | Description |
|
|
|------------|-------------|
|
|
| `run` | Run the gateway in the foreground. |
|
|
| `start` | Start the installed gateway service. |
|
|
| `stop` | Stop the service. |
|
|
| `restart` | Restart the service. |
|
|
| `status` | Show service status. |
|
|
| `install` | Install as a user service (`systemd` on Linux, `launchd` on macOS). |
|
|
| `uninstall` | Remove the installed service. |
|
|
| `setup` | Interactive messaging-platform setup. |
|
|
|
|
## `hermes setup`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es setup [model|terminal|gateway|tools|agent] [--non-interactive] [--reset]
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Use the full wizard or jump into one section:
|
|
|
|
| Section | Description |
|
|
|---------|-------------|
|
|
| `model` | Provider and model setup. |
|
|
| `terminal` | Terminal backend and sandbox setup. |
|
|
| `gateway` | Messaging platform setup. |
|
|
| `tools` | Enable/disable tools per platform. |
|
|
| `agent` | Agent behavior settings. |
|
|
|
|
Options:
|
|
|
|
| Option | Description |
|
|
|--------|-------------|
|
|
| `--non-interactive` | Use defaults / environment values without prompts. |
|
|
| `--reset` | Reset configuration to defaults before setup. |
|
|
|
|
## `hermes whatsapp`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es whatsapp
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Runs the WhatsApp pairing/setup flow, including mode selection and QR-code pairing.

## `hermes cron`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es cron <list|create|edit|pause|resume|run|remove|status|tick>
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
| Subcommand | Description |
|
|
|------------|-------------|
|
|
| `list` | Show scheduled jobs. |
|
|
| `create` / `add` | Create a scheduled job from a prompt, optionally attaching one or more skills via repeated `--skill`. |
|
|
| `edit` | Update a job's schedule, prompt, name, delivery, repeat count, or attached skills. Supports `--clear-skills`, `--add-skill`, and `--remove-skill`. |
|
|
| `pause` | Pause a job without deleting it. |
|
|
| `resume` | Resume a paused job and compute its next future run. |
|
|
| `run` | Trigger a job on the next scheduler tick. |
|
|
| `remove` | Delete a scheduled job. |
|
|
| `status` | Check whether the cron scheduler is running. |
|
|
| `tick` | Run due jobs once and exit. |
|
|
|
|
## `hermes webhook`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es webhook <subscribe|list|remove|test>
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Manage dynamic webhook subscriptions for event-driven agent activation. Requires the webhook platform to be enabled in config — if not configured, prints setup instructions.
|
|
|
|
| Subcommand | Description |
|
|
|------------|-------------|
|
|
| `subscribe` / `add` | Create a webhook route. Returns the URL and HMAC secret to configure on your service. |
|
|
| `list` / `ls` | Show all agent-created subscriptions. |
|
|
| `remove` / `rm` | Delete a dynamic subscription. Static routes from config.yaml are not affected. |
|
|
| `test` | Send a test POST to verify a subscription is working. |
|
|
|
|
### `hermes webhook subscribe`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es webhook subscribe <name> [options]
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
| Option | Description |
|
|
|--------|-------------|
|
|
| `--prompt` | Prompt template with `{dot.notation}` payload references. |
|
|
| `--events` | Comma-separated event types to accept (e.g. `issues,pull_request`). Empty = all. |
|
|
| `--description` | Human-readable description. |
|
|
| `--skills` | Comma-separated skill names to load for the agent run. |
|
|
| `--deliver` | Delivery target: `log` (default), `telegram`, `discord`, `slack`, `github_comment`. |
|
|
| `--deliver-chat-id` | Target chat/channel ID for cross-platform delivery. |
|
|
| `--secret` | Custom HMAC secret. Auto-generated if omitted. |
|
|
|
|
Subscriptions persist to `~/.hermes/webhook_subscriptions.json` and are hot-reloaded by the webhook adapter without a gateway restart.

## `hermes skills`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es skills <subcommand>
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Subcommands:
|
|
|
|
| Subcommand | Description |
|
|
|------------|-------------|
|
|
| `browse` | Paginated browser for skill registries. |
|
|
| `search` | Search skill registries. |
|
|
| `install` | Install a skill. |
|
|
| `inspect` | Preview a skill without installing it. |
|
|
| `list` | List installed skills. |
|
|
| `check` | Check installed hub skills for upstream updates. |
|
|
| `update` | Reinstall hub skills with upstream changes when available. |
|
|
| `audit` | Re-scan installed hub skills. |
|
|
| `uninstall` | Remove a hub-installed skill. |
|
|
| `publish` | Publish a skill to a registry. |
|
|
| `snapshot` | Export/import skill configurations. |
|
|
| `tap` | Manage custom skill sources. |
|
|
| `config` | Interactive enable/disable configuration for skills by platform. |
|
|
|
|
Common examples:
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es skills browse
|
|
hermes skills browse --source official
|
|
hermes skills search react --source skills-sh
|
|
hermes skills search https://mintlify.com/docs --source well-known
|
|
hermes skills inspect official/security/1password
|
|
hermes skills inspect skills-sh/vercel-labs/json-render/json-render-react
|
|
hermes skills install official/migration/openclaw-migration
|
|
hermes skills install skills-sh/anthropics/skills/pdf --force
|
|
hermes skills check
|
|
hermes skills update
|
|
hermes skills config
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Notes:
|
|
- `--force` can override non-dangerous policy blocks for third-party/community skills.
|
|
- `--force` does not override a `dangerous` scan verdict.
|
|
- `--source skills-sh` searches the public `skills.sh` directory.
|
|
- `--source well-known` lets you point Hermes at a site exposing `/.well-known/skills/index.json`.

## `hermes mcp`
|
|
|
|
```bash
|
|
hermes mcp <subcommand>
|
|
```
|
|
|
|
Manage MCP (Model Context Protocol) server configurations.
|
|
|
|
| Subcommand | Description |
|
|
|------------|-------------|
|
|
| `add <name> [--url URL] [--command CMD] [--args ...] [--auth oauth\|header]` | Add an MCP server with automatic tool discovery. |
|
|
| `remove <name>` (alias: `rm`) | Remove an MCP server from config. |
|
|
| `list` (alias: `ls`) | List configured MCP servers. |
|
|
| `test <name>` | Test connection to an MCP server. |
|
|
| `configure <name>` (alias: `config`) | Toggle tool selection for a server. |
